Pak court keeps Mush waiting on re-election
Islamabad, Nov 1: Pakistan's Supreme Court will reconvene a hearing tomorrow on whether President Pervez Musharraf's re-election early last month was valid, but has scheduled the following session for Nov 12 -- three day's before his current term expires.
''This bench will not be intimidated by any threats,'' Justice Javed Iqbal said, after anti-government lawyers' noted some ministers had warned emergency rule or martial law could be imposed if the case goes against Musharraf.
